Transaction 3734103e9e7440e7c42a93d22158efa71b325d719a7f7055a7dbc18c1be24dc9

3 Input
1 Outputs
  • 3734103e9e7440e7c42a93d22158efa71b325d719a7f7055a7dbc18c1be24dc9:0
  • value  590124
    address  3HRJ8nmwLyHX7vf2yM62pSUG5uAdesXT4y